While current attention is rightly on Trump’s deadly misbehavior at the beginning of the pandemic, the recent contrast between the US and other countries could be even more damaging politically. Over the last 4 weeks, for example, the US had more than 5 times as many covid-19 deaths as the entire European Union, whose population is 32% larger.
On a population-adjusted basis the US had more than 50 times as many covid-19 deaths as Germany that month, which indicates what competent leadership here might have done. I would love for Biden to bring numbers such as these out in the debates.
The European Centre for Disease Prevention and Control (the EU version of our CDC) posts daily covid-19 case and death data for all countries, going back to the beginning of the year.
